Image Description, by WarpStorm

Well, we've been seeing lots of nice 3-D graphics lately, so I thought I'd send in something completely different. This is a terrain mod I've done for a popular game (many of you will recognize it immediately). The tiles (yes, it's a tile based game) were hand drawn using PhotoShop. This particular mod will be included in an expansion to the game. 2-D hand drawn graphics aren't quite dead yet. I was trying to accomplish a hand painted look similar to ancient maps.
